The cookie drive
Many things have changed in Girl Scouting's first 100 years, such as selling cookies by email or sending forms to work with Mom and Dad, but memories remain of shoe leather beating the sidewalks - as practiced by these Scouts on Wabash Avenue near Monroe Street in 1952.
